House Cleaning in Barnum West, Denver

Barnum West shares roots with Barnum (established 1887) but has two distinct housing waves: 1920s streetcar‑era bungalows and 1950s brick veterans’ cottages built for returning WWII servicemen. The bungalows look and feel like Barnum: fir floors, built‑ins, older tile. The veterans’ cottages are compact brick houses built to VA specs with hardwood and simple tile. Median list price is around $470,000. Those two eras sit side by side, often on the same block. In some cases, the 1920s style is on one end of the house and the 1950s style is on the other after additions. Each era’s materials behave differently under cleaners, moisture, and wear. Cleaning challenges unique to Barnum West

Every neighborhood has its quirks. Here's what we've learned cleaning homes in your area.

1920s bungalows with fir floors and built‑ins vs 1950s brick cottages with oak and VA‑era tile.

In some cases, the 1920s style is on one end of the house and the 1950s style is on the other after additions.

Brick exteriors in the veterans’ homes affect how moisture moves inside compared to the older frame bungalows.

Brick absorbs and releases moisture differently than frame construction, and that moisture shows up as persistent dampness in closets and basement corners.

Both eras have older tile and grout in baths and kitchens that don’t like hard scrubbing or strong chemicals.

The second wave is specific to Barnum West: the brick veterans' cottages built in the 1950s for returning World War II servicemen and their families.

Smaller homes mean every scuff and patch of dust is more visible.

In a 900-square-foot house there's nowhere to hide a missed spot — every room is a few steps from the front door and visible from the kitchen.
